Files
swift-mqtt-dewpoint/Dockerfile
2022-04-17 20:05:36 -04:00

14 lines
259 B
Docker

# Build the executable
FROM swift as build
WORKDIR /build
COPY ./Package.* ./
RUN swift package resolve
COPY . .
RUN swift build --enable-test-discovery -c release -Xswiftc -g
# Run image
FROM swift
WORKDIR /run
COPY --from=build /build/.build/release /run